Tea tree oil is a versatile essential oil extracted from the leaves of the Melaleuca alternifolia plant, which is native to Australia. Known for its potent antibacterial, antifungal, and anti-inflammatory properties, tea tree oil has gained popularity as a natural remedy for a wide range of health and wellness issues.

Fights Acne and Blemishes

Tea tree oil is a popular remedy for acne due to its natural antibacterial properties. It effectively reduces bacteria that cause acne while calming inflammation. Unlike harsh chemical treatments, tea tree oil gently dries out pimples without stripping the skin of essential moisture.

How to Use: Mix a few drops of tea tree oil with a carrier oil like jojoba or coconut oil. Use a cotton swab to apply it as a spot treatment on blemishes. Avoid applying undiluted tea tree oil directly to your skin to prevent irritation.

Promotes Healthy Scalp and Hair

Dandruff and an itchy scalp can be frustrating, but tea tree oil offers a natural solution. Its antifungal and antimicrobial properties help eliminate dandruff-causing fungi and soothe scalp irritation. Regular use can also promote hair growth by maintaining a healthy scalp environment.

How to Use: Add 5-10 drops of tea tree oil to your shampoo or create a scalp treatment by mixing it with a carrier oil. Massage it into your scalp, leave it on for 10 minutes, and rinse thoroughly.

Soothes Skin Irritations

Tea tree oil’s anti-inflammatory properties make it effective for soothing minor skin irritations, including redness, swelling, and insect bites. It reduces discomfort and promotes faster healing.

How to Use: Dilute tea tree oil with water or carrier oil and apply it to the affected area using a cotton pad. For insect bites, mix it with aloe vera gel for an extra cooling effect.

Natural Remedy for Athlete’s Foot

Athlete’s foot, caused by a fungal infection, can lead to itching, redness, and cracked skin. Tea tree oil’s antifungal properties make it an effective remedy for this condition. Regular application can help eliminate the fungus and prevent recurrence.

How to Use: Combine tea tree oil with carrier oil and apply it to clean and dry feet twice daily. Ensure you focus on the affected areas, including between the toes.

Supports Oral Health

Tea tree oil can improve oral health by fighting bacteria that cause bad breath, gum disease, and plaque buildup. Its antimicrobial properties make it a natural alternative to chemical mouthwashes.

How to Use: Add one drop of tea tree oil to a glass of warm water and use it as a mouth rinse. Do not swallow the solution. For targeted gum care, dilute tea tree oil and gently massage it onto your gums.

Eases Congestion and Respiratory Issues

Inhaling tea tree oil can help clear nasal passages and reduce sinus congestion. Its antimicrobial properties also aid in fighting respiratory infections, providing relief from cold and flu symptoms.

How to Use: Add a few drops of tea tree oil to a bowl of hot water. Cover your head with a towel and inhale the steam for 5-10 minutes. This method can also help purify the air when diffused in a room.

Boosts Immunity

Tea tree oil’s antimicrobial and immune-boosting properties make it a valuable tool for preventing infections. It helps protect against bacteria, viruses, and fungi, creating a healthier environment.

How to Use: Use tea tree oil in a diffuser to purify the air in your home. You can also dilute it and apply it to the soles of your feet as part of your wellness routine.

Repels Insects Naturally

Tea tree oil is a natural insect repellent that protects against mosquitoes, ants, and other pests. It can also soothe the itch and irritation caused by insect bites.

How to Use: Mix tea tree oil with water in a spray bottle and apply it to your skin or clothing before heading outdoors. For bug bites, dilute tea tree oil and apply it directly to the affected area.

Aids in Wound Healing

Tea tree oil can speed up the healing of minor cuts, scrapes, and burns. Its antibacterial properties prevent infections, while its anti-inflammatory effects reduce swelling and redness.

How to Use: Clean the wound thoroughly and apply diluted tea tree oil using a cotton swab. Cover the area with a bandage and reapply daily until healed.

Relieves Muscle and Joint Pain

Tea tree oil offers natural relief for sore muscles or joint pain. Its anti-inflammatory and analgesic properties help reduce discomfort and promote relaxation.

How to Use: Mix tea tree oil with a carrier oil and massage it into the affected area. For added relief, combine it with Epsom salts in a warm bath.

FAQs About Tea Tree Oil

1. Is tea tree oil safe for all skin types? Tea tree oil is generally safe for most skin types when appropriately diluted. However, people with sensitive skin should do a patch test before use to ensure no adverse reactions occur.

2. Can tea tree oil be ingested? No, it should never be consumed, as it can be toxic. Always use it externally and follow recommended dilution guidelines.

3. How do I store tea tree oil? Store tea tree oil in a cool, dark place away from direct sunlight. Ensure the bottle is tightly sealed to preserve its potency.

4. Can I use tea tree oil on children or pets? Tea tree oil should be used with caution on children and pets. Always dilute it and consult a healthcare professional or veterinarian before use.

5. What is the shelf life of tea tree oil? When stored properly, tea tree oil typically has a shelf life of 1-2 years. Discard it if it develops an unusual odor or consistency.
